Enjoy More Fruits and Vegetables with WIC through September 2022!

March 23, 2022
Colorado WIC

As part of the American Rescue Plan Act extension, WIC participants over the age of one year will receive a temporary increase of the cash value benefit (CVB) for fresh and frozen fruits and vegetables. This means participants will be able to purchase more fresh and frozen fruits and vegetables at the store.

How much will each WIC participant receive each month THROUGH SEPTEMBER 30, 2022?

  • Children (over the age of one): $24/month per child.
  • Pregnant and Postpartum Participants: $43/month.
  • Breastfeeding Participants: $43-47/month.

why is the increased fruit and vegetable amount only temporary?

In order for WIC to provide the increased amount for fruits and vegetables, funds must be approved by Congress. Work is being done at the Federal level to try to make this change permanent.

How will I receive this increased amount?

The increased Cash Value Benefit (CVB) for fruits and vegetables will be added to your food benefits by April 1. If you have more than one child over the age of one participating on WIC, you will see the increase for each child.

How will I know if the increased benefit for fruits and vegetables is in my account?

Here are some options to check your WIC foods:

  • Check the “My Benefits” option in the WICShopper app. If you do not have the app, download the app and register your eWIC card.
  • Go to www.ebtedge.com, or call 1-844-234-4950.
  • If you have a WIC appointment, you can request your Family Food Benefit list (either in person or emailed to you).

What if I don’t see the increased amount in the WICShopper app, on www.ebtedge.com, or when I call 1-844-234-4950?

Please call your WIC clinic.
